What Briar Patch Does
The official text says:
Returns 2 damage to attacker when hit by a melee attack.
If a melee unit hits a target, it takes Thorns damage back.
That damage is normally 2, but a few rules twist that number.
Here is the short version:
- Thorns damage is attacker damage ÷ 2, rounded up.
- Thorns only responds to melee attacks.
- Deflect protects melee attackers from Thorns.
- Amplify boosts all reflected damage including Thorns.
So far pretty basic. The real fun begins when Briar Patch mixes with other abilities and other rulesets. That is where battles suddenly go sideways if you didn’t think things through.
Abilities that synergies with Briar Patch
Here are the things that will surprise you the first few times you play with Briar Patch.
Shield
Shield cuts Thorns damage in half. Since Thorns is usually 2 damage, Shield reduces it to 1. Sometimes this alone can make a high-damage melee unit worth playing even in a ruleset where melee looks dangerous.
Enrage
If a unit takes damage from Thorns and its health drops, Enrage triggers. That pushes its melee damage and speed up by ×1.5, rounded up. So hitting a target with Thorns can give your opponent a monster that suddenly hits like a truck.
Deflect / Deflection Shroud
A perfect counter. Units with Reflection Shield ignore Thorns completely. This ability becomes extremely valuable in Briar Patch because it allows your melee units to attack without self-harm.
Amplify
If Amplify is present (from a summoner or a monster), Thorns becomes nastier. Briar Patch already punishes melee, but Amplify can turn it into a full-on buzzsaw.
Modifiers that synergies with Briar Patch
Up to Eleven
Everything gets Amplify. This means every Thorns hit hurts even more. Melee is extremely risky here unless you bring Shield or Deflection.
What Doesn’t Kill You
Enrage for everyone. So every Thorns hit becomes a buff for your opponent. This ruleset can feel like a trap because the unit that survives the first Thorns slap becomes extremely dangerous afterward.
Battle Breakdown – Shield in Action
Let’s talk about the following match:

My opponent understood the Briar Patch ruleset very well. They completely avoided using melee attackers (the backline taunt is just there to lure me into attacking him).
This is one of the safest strategies for this ruleset. If you never attack with melee, you never trigger Thorns, so you take zero reflected damage.
For new players this is often the easiest way to handle Briar Patch until you get more comfortable with the interactions.
Now let me explain what I did and why it still worked.
Even though Briar Patch punishes melee, I decided to use a melee monster that hits for 4 damage and also has Shield. And here is the important thing to understand. Shield reduces the Thorns damage your monster takes. Normally when a melee unit hits something, it takes 2 Thorns damage. With Shield active, that 2 gets reduced to 1.


Why does this matter so much?
Because the amount of return damage stays the same no matter how hard you hit. A small melee unit doing just 1 or 2 damage still takes that same reflected hit and often knocks itself out quickly. But a monster hitting for 4 damage can take the 1 damage back and still come out ahead every round. It survives longer and deals way more value for your team.
If you’re new to the game, try to remember this.
Avoid melee if you’re unsure, but if you want to use it, make sure the monster either hits hard or has an ability that reduces or prevents Thorns damage. It makes a huge difference in Briar Patch battles.
Final Thoughts
Briar Patch looks simple on the surface but it changes how you build your team. The instinct is to avoid melee altogether which is often correct. Still, with the right abilities you can use melee safely or even turn Briar Patch into a weapon against your opponent. Shield, Deflection, high damage values.
